Output af3d2a3bf0c987ab088a84df337ef05a04f0f95c8a9d38a834fba68129a5eb49:1

value
1380258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 985fb314218c3af0142c21b6287b30ed24358efe OP_EQUAL
address
3FahH2CwtaLuqT2zDbAx4mM6nKpuZtdzvh
transaction
af3d2a3bf0c987ab088a84df337ef05a04f0f95c8a9d38a834fba68129a5eb49
spent
true